This Artificial Intelligence (AI) Stock Is Crushing Palantir in 2025. You Should Buy It Hand Over Fist Before It Becomes a Multibagger.

While Palantir has been a strong AI performer with a 156% stock surge in 2025, concerns about its expensive valuation have recently pressured the stock. Twilio, a cloud communications platform, has outperformed Palantir with a 36% gain over the past three months. The article argues Twilio is better positioned for long-term growth due to its AI-driven offerings, expanding customer base (22% YoY growth), improving dollar-based net expansion rate (109%), and attractive valuation (4.5x sales vs. Palantir's 126x). With the CPaaS market expected to grow 19% annually through 2034, Twilio could potentially become a multibagger if it increases market share from 22% to 25%.

Why Twilio Shares Sank Today

Twilio reported a strong Q2 with 13% revenue growth and beating analyst expectations, but provided conservative Q3 guidance that disappointed investors, leading to a stock sell-off.
